“Sergeant Ed Ramsey spent 20 years serving our country in the Army followed by another 27 years working for USPS. He is a patriot and a public servant who served with courage, kindness, and conviction. At the Olney Post Office, every member of our community became a quick friend of Ed’s. It is fitting that the Homeland Security and Governmental Affairs Committee has passed our bill to rename the Olney Post Office in his honor so every day we can all be reminded of his great service and continue to cherish his memory,”

Editor's note · Context

Commenting on the bill to rename the post office.
